MUMBAI: Bombay high court directed Secretary, Health, Government of Maharashtra as well as Commissioner of Police Thane to initiate appropriate legal action against a doctor for alleged “gross negligence and illegality’’ in conducting a postmortem of one Mohan Bhoir in a 2020 murder case.
Justice Prithviraj Chavan on March 22 passed the order directing the State health secretary to place within four weeks a preliminary report.
One Jaywant Bhoir charged with murder was seeking bail from the HC. Last August the HC passed an order pursuant to which the district civil surgeon of district hol[ital Thane submitted a report to the Murbad police on November 28, 2023. The civil surgeon had set up a panel to give an opinion on what exactly led to the death. Last Sept a meeting led by the medical officer Dr Phad examined all documents including the inquest and spot panchanama.
On July 12, 2020 Dr Phad (the HC order doesn’t mention the first name) had conducted a PM at a Murbad rural hospital, a government hospital but submitted his opinion on his private letter head, said the HC. The viscera was preserved to be forwarded to the Thane Forensic Science Lab but Dr Phad did not forward brain samples nor fill up the paperwork properly, said the HC finding “contradictions in the findings’’ of the PM report. The lab said the PM was done on July 16 and the PM report mentions injuries that don’t match what the inquest panchnama said, the HC noted in its order, adjourning the matter to April 23.
